What is the Adoption Process at Cecil County Animal Services?

The adoption process is designed to ensure a good match between the animal and the potential adopter. It usually involves these steps:

  1. Browse Available Animals: Start by visiting the Cecil County Animal Services website or visiting the shelter in person to browse available animals. You can often filter by species, breed, age, and other characteristics.
  2. Meet Your Potential Pet: Once you've found an animal you're interested in, schedule a time to meet them at the shelter. This allows you to interact with the animal and assess whether it's a good fit for your lifestyle and family.
  3. Application and Interview: You'll be asked to complete an adoption application, providing information about your home environment, experience with pets, and lifestyle. Shelter staff may conduct an interview to ensure the animal's well-being is prioritized.
  4. Adoption Fee: There's usually an adoption fee, which helps cover the animal's care while at the shelter, including medical expenses and vaccinations.
  5. Take Your New Friend Home!: Once approved, you'll be able to take your new furry friend home!

How Can I Prepare My Home for a New Pet from Cecil County Animal Services?

Preparing your home is a crucial step in ensuring a smooth transition for your new pet. This includes:

  • Pet-proofing: Secure any potential hazards, such as toxic substances, electrical cords, or small objects the animal could swallow.
  • Setting up a safe space: Create a designated area for your new pet to feel secure and comfortable, such as a bed, food and water bowls, and toys.
  • Researching the specific needs: Learn about the animal's breed, age, and any specific requirements regarding diet, exercise, and grooming.
